    Frequently Asked Questions
    • Q

      What does the top-entry structure mean, and why does it reduce downtime?

      The top-entry structure allows maintenance personnel to access and replace the valve core and seals directly from the top of the valve without removing it from the pipeline. This "online maintenance" capability eliminates costly pipeline disassembly, significantly cutting downtime by up to 80% compared to traditional valve designs.

    • Q

      How does the fire-safe design protect against hazardous operating conditions?

      The fire-safe backup seals are engineered to maintain a secondary seal integrity even if the primary soft seals are compromised by high temperatures or fire. Combined with stem blowout prevention and electrostatic grounding, this multi-layer safety system ensures reliable containment in extreme and hazardous environments such as oil, gas, and petrochemical facilities.

    • Q

      What is the advantage of a one-piece cast valve body over a multi-piece body?

      A one-piece cast valve body eliminates the bolted joints and gaskets that are common leak points in multi-piece designs. This monolithic construction delivers superior structural integrity, reduces potential leak paths, and provides enhanced resistance to mechanical stress — making it especially reliable in high-pressure and large-diameter pipeline applications.

    • Q

      What is the purpose of the trunnion support structure in high-pressure applications?

      In a trunnion-mounted ball valve, the ball is mechanically anchored at both the top and bottom by trunnion supports, preventing the ball from shifting under high line pressure. This fixed-ball design reduces operating torque, ensures smooth and stable actuation, and extends seat seal life — making it particularly well-suited for high-pressure and large-diameter pipeline systems.

    • Q

      How does the sealant injection port work during an emergency?

      The sealant injection port provides a dedicated pathway to inject sealing compound directly into the seat area during an emergency seal failure. This creates a temporary but effective seal that allows operations to continue safely while permanent repairs are scheduled, minimizing unplanned shutdown losses and production disruptions.
